While the House and Senate held brief pro-forma sessions leading into the Memorial Day weekend, the underlying legislative machinery remained active, processing critical executive communications and several new bill introductions. These procedural maneuvers, though often overlooked, serve as essential conduits for the official filing of major rules that impact citizens directly, such as the 2027 Affordable Care Act payment parameters and vital funding reports for energy and water development. By maintaining this "quiet" floor activity, Congress ensures that administrative work on public safety initiatives—including new efforts to combat illegal fireworks trafficking—and infrastructure markups continue to progress even during a holiday recess.
